When determining the phonemes of a language we are interested in inventory and distribution. The inventory is the set of phonemes. The distribution is a set of statements about the environments in which the phonemes can occur, e.g. at any point in a word, only initially, etc., and the form they take in those environments.

Some examples of phonetic spellings are: easy [ee-zee], thought [thawt], alphabet [al-fuh-bet], July [joo-lahy] and automobile [aw-tuh-muh-beel].Step 4: Phonetic Inventory (Independent Analysis) Determine the phonetic inventory of the child, in all languages, using the child's speech samples. At least two productions of each sound, whether produced in the correct context or not, is needed for a phone to be included in the inventory (Dinnsen et al., 1990). A phonemic inventory lists the speech sounds that a child is able to use correctly in their speech and provides a basic measure of their productive phonological knowledge (PPK). A child is judged to have PPK of a speech sound if it is used correctly, at least once within the speech sample.

A Phonemic Implicational Feature Hierarchy of Phonological Contrasts for English ...23. Phonemics, or Phonology, is the study of the distribution of sound systems in human languages. A Phoneme is a particular set of sounds produced in a particular language and distinguishable by native speakers of that language from other (sets of) sounds in that language. A phonetic inventory describes the inventory of all speech sounds, regardless of whether or not the sounds are produced correctly relative to the language.
